What Is a Case Battle?
A Case Battle is an online match where two individuals open the exact same type of case simultaneously. Each player gets a random product from the case's drop table, and the total market price of the items is compared. The gamer whose products deserve more wins the round and often takes home the opponent's skins, coins, or other in‑game rewards.
The concept stemmed in the CS: GO community but has actually because spread to other titles that utilize cosmetic weapon skins, such as PUBG, Dota 2, and Valorant. Platforms that host Case Battles usually supply a lobby system, real‑time chances, and protected deal handling, making the experience both transparent and engaging.
How Does a Case Battle Work?
Select a Case Type-- Players choose from a list of available cases, varying from low‑cost "Mil‑Spec" cases to premium "Covert" editions. Sign up with or Create a Lobby-- Users can go into an existing public room or produce a private lobby to battle good friends. Open Simultaneously-- Once the countdown ends, both individuals open their cases. The system produces random products based on the case's drop probability. Compare Values-- The platform calculates the current market cost of each item (utilizing live market information) and states the winner. Receive Rewards-- The victor receives the opponent's products, while the loser loses the worth of the products they opened. Regularly Asked Questions
1. Is Case Battle legal in my country?
Legal status differs by jurisdiction. Some countries categorize loot boxes as gaming, while others treat them as in‑game purchases. Always validate the platform's terms of service and your local laws before joining.
2. Can I win genuine money from a Case Battle?
A lot of Case Battle platforms award virtual products that can be traded or offered on external marketplaces, transforming them into real cash. However, direct cash payouts might be restricted in areas with stringent gambling laws.
3. Are the chances displayed on the website trustworthy?
Legitimate platforms publish provably reasonable algorithms or third‑party audits. Search for websites that display drop rates and offer transparency reports.
4. What occurs if a connection drops throughout a battle?
A lot of services stop briefly the countdown and allow both players to reconnect. If a gamer stops working to rejoin, the round is typically cancelled, and no products are exchanged.
5. Can I play Case Battle for totally free?
Some platforms provide free everyday cases or promotional events. However, to compete for valuable skins, you typically require to purchase cases or use in‑site credits.
